Ingredients

  • 500 grams Bread flour
  • 7 grams Active dry yeast
  • 350 milliliters Warm water
  • 10 grams Salt
  • 10 grams Sugar
  • 30 milliliters Olive oil
  • 80 grams Mixed seeds (sesame, sunflower, poppy, flax)

Directions

Step 1

In a large mixing bowl, combine the warm water, yeast, and sugar. Stir gently and let it sit for about 5-10 minutes until it becomes frothy.

Step 2

Add the flour and salt into the yeast mixture. Use a wooden spoon to incorporate the mixture until it forms a rough dough.

Step 3

Add olive oil to the dough and continue mixing until well combined. Turn the dough out onto a lightly floured surface and knead for about 10 minutes until the dough is smooth and elastic.

Step 4

Lightly grease a bowl with olive oil and place the dough inside. Cover it with a damp cloth and let it rise in a warm area for about 1 to 1.5 hours, or until it has doubled in size.

Step 5

Gently deflate the dough and turn it out onto a clean surface. Flatten it into a rectangle and sprinkle half of the mixed seeds onto it. Fold the dough over and knead gently to incorporate the seeds evenly.

Step 6

Shape the dough into a loaf and place it on a parchment-lined baking sheet. Cover it lightly with a cloth and allow to rise again for 30 minutes.

Step 7

Preheat the oven to 220°C (428°F) while the bread is rising. Remove the cloth and sprinkle the remaining seeds on top of the loaf, pressing them gently to adhere.

Step 8

Using a sharp knife, make a few shallow slashes on the top of the loaf to allow for expansion during baking.

Step 9

Place the bread in the oven and bake for 25-30 minutes, or until the crust is golden brown and the loaf sounds hollow when tapped on the bottom.

Step 10

Let the pain aux graines cool on a wire rack before slicing and serving.
